Output 86db2cf13061d8febda4b6c703e88e08cf81ef08c59bba444ab2cef6b63d1dd5:1

value
289987570
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 553c7606e4b027a787e5358cfead6b41a0b3a534 OP_EQUALVERIFY OP_CHECKSIG
address
18mgsDKn3NdVaqDmRpzBhwenN7FzaMGEUn
transaction
86db2cf13061d8febda4b6c703e88e08cf81ef08c59bba444ab2cef6b63d1dd5
confirmations
511162
spent
true